The 4th Generation Eee PC™—Mobile Cloud Computing at its very Best
Three Cutting-edge Models to Suit Every Lifestyle

[Singapore, 21 July 2010] ASUS today announces the launch of the new 4th generation Eee PC™. These latest iterations of the iconic netbook deliver the best cloud computing experience in an array of bold designs to suit the tech-savvy lifestyles of the social elite, professionals, and just about everyone else.

With features like 500GB of ASUS WebStorage, ASUS GamePark, ASUS@Vibe, LocaleMe and Boingo, these ultra-thin and lightweight netbooks have everything to support a cloud computing lifestyle.

Other features include USB 3.0 ports for faster data transfers and USB-charging capabilities, Bluetooth 3.0, as well as a camera covers for additional privacy.

Eee PC 1018—the Premium Netbook
At less than 1-inch thick, the Eee PC 1018 Series features a lightweight (1.1kg) aluminum chassis that gives a premium and sophisticated touch to suit the stylish and jet set.

Its tactile, patterned finish is available in Brushed Black and Etch White, and houses a chiclet keyboard and a large Multi-touch trackpad.

Eee PC 1015—the Seashell Revisited
The Eee PC 1015 Series features the power-saving ASUS-exclusive Super Hybrid Engine technology which gives it a 13.5-hour battery life*, making it ideal for travelers.

The 1015 Series’ streamlined shape is complemented by ergonomic features like a 10.1-inch LED-backlit display, chiclet keyboard, and touchpad with Palm-Proof technology. Available in an array of colors, it comes with matte, textured, or glossy finishes.

Eee PC 1016—the Business Netbook
With its brushed aluminum chassis finished in Casual Black or Modern Silver, the Eee PC 1016 Series’ understated elegance makes it ideal for the business world.

The 1016 Series caters to the business professional’s needs, with a single hotkey that immediately sets it up to presentation mode. With the Syncables Desktop, the 1016 Series easily syncs up emails and calendars with other PCs and mobile devices to keep the user’s information up-to-date.
* May vary by model.
